+   * Required. Input token.
+   * Must be in JWT format according to
+   * RFC7523 (https://tools.ietf.org/html/rfc7523)
+   * and must have 'kid' field in the header.
+   * Supported signing algorithms: RS256 (RS512, ES256, ES512 coming soon).
+   * Mandatory payload fields (along the lines of RFC 7523, section 3):
+   * - iss: issuer of the token. Must provide a discovery document at
+   *        $iss/.well-known/openid-configuration . The document needs to be
+   *        formatted according to section 4.2 of the OpenID Connect Discovery
+   *        1.0 specification.
+   * - iat: Issue time in seconds since epoch. Must be in the past.
+   * - exp: Expiration time in seconds since epoch. Must be less than 48 hours
+   *        after iat. We recommend to create tokens that last shorter than 6
+   *        hours to improve security unless business reasons mandate longer
+   *        expiration times. Shorter token lifetimes are generally more secure
+   *        since tokens that have been exfiltrated by attackers can be used for
+   *        a shorter time. you can configure the maximum lifetime of the
+   *        incoming token in the configuration of the mapper.
+   *        The resulting Google token will expire within an hour or at "exp",
+   *        whichever is earlier.
+   * - sub: JWT subject, identity asserted in the JWT.
+   * - aud: Configured in the mapper policy. By default the service account
+   *        email.
+   * Claims from the incoming token can be transferred into the output token
+   * accoding to the mapper configuration. The outgoing claim size is limited.
+   * Outgoing claims size must be less than 4kB serialized as JSON without
+   * whitespace.
+   * Example header:
+   * {
+   *   "alg": "RS256",
+   *   "kid": "92a4265e14ab04d4d228a48d10d4ca31610936f8"
+   * }
+   * Example payload:
+   * {
+   *   "iss": "https://accounts.google.com",
+   *   "iat": 1517963104,
+   *   "exp": 1517966704,
+   *   "aud": "https://iamcredentials.googleapis.com/",
+   *   "sub": "113475438248934895348",
+   *   "my_claims": {
+   *     "additional_claim": "value"
+   *   }
+   * }
+   *
